Partner Ian H. Frank Appointed Chair of American Bar Association Forum on Construction Law, Division 9

Frantz Ward LLP is pleased to announce that partner Ian H. Frank was recently appointed Chair of Division 9 (Subcontractors and Suppliers) of the American Bar Association, Forum on Construction Law. He will serve a two-year term ending in May 2018.

The ABA Forum on Construction Law is the largest organization of construction lawyers in the world with over 6,000 members. The Forum has 13 substantive divisions that represent the varied interests of its members, as well as a Young Lawyers Division.

Ian H. Frank dedicates his practice to all facets of construction and surety law. He counsels and represents contractors, subcontractors, specialty trades, material and equipment manufacturers, design professionals and other project participants in developing, managing, resolving and litigating complex commercial construction disputes, as well as negotiating contracts utilizing a vast array of project delivery methods. Ian frequently represents clients in diverse construction disciplines, including road and bridge construction, heavy civil/tunneling projects, earthwork and utility construction, structural steel fabrication and erection, and all aspects of general trades and commercial building construction.

Ian is nationally recognized in Chambers USA: America’s Leading Lawyers for Business, named to The Best Lawyers in America, and is rated AV-Preeminent, the highest rating, by Martindale-Hubbell. Ian has a J.D., magna cum laude, from Cleveland-Marshall College of Law and a B.A., magna cum laude, from Baldwin Wallace University.
